Washington, DC – U.S. Representative Randy Hultgren (IL-14) announced that staff members from his Geneva office will be traveling throughout the 14th Congressional District during the month of May to meet with constituents. These meetings are on top of the many meetings he will hold with constituents during the district work period next week.
Staff will be available for a full day to address any issues constituents may have with federal agencies, listen to their concerns and deliver those concerns directly to the Congressman. Staff can assist with state-related issues and give assistance regarding Social Security benefits, Medicare, Veteran’s Affairs, U.S Citizenship and Immigration Services, the Internal Revenue Service and more.
“I am looking forward to being able to serve the constituents where they live throughout the 14th District, and I am especially excited to make my staff available to assist for a full working day so constituents have ample opportunity to connect with Congress,” said Rep. Hultgren. “As their representative in Congress, I am ready to assist my constituents as they interact with the federal government.”
